打赏

相关文章

1.22Node.js 中操作 Redis

redis操作.详见 18.redis基本操作-CSDN博客 在 Node.js 中操作 Redis,通常使用 redis 这个 npm 包。 首先,你需要安装 redis 包。可以通过 npm 来安装: npm install redis 基本使用 创建客户端 要开始与 Redis 交互,需要先创…

Go中interface接口的设计理念

Go语言中的接口(interface)是一种非常强大的抽象机制,它允许开发者定义行为的集合,而不必关心这些行为是如何具体实现的。接口在Go中扮演着核心角色,尤其是在实现多态性和代码解耦方面。以下是对Go中接口设计理念的深入…

117. Java 接口 - 静态方法

文章目录 117. Java 接口 - 静态方法静态方法的特点示例:TimeClient 接口中的静态方法解释静态方法的访问从 Java 9 开始:接口的私有方法示例:接口中的私有方法解释总结 117. Java 接口 - 静态方法 在 Java 中,接口不仅可以定义默…

clion与keil分别配置项目宏定义

1:keil配置项目的宏定义,项目在构建的时候使用到,举例stm32f103开发必须添加的宏定义,STM32F10X_HD,USE_STDPERIPH_DRIVER 注意:STM32F10X_HD(有其他选择类似STM32F10X_MD,STM32F10X_LD)是根据m…

Netty 的 PooledByteBuf与PooledHeapByteBuf​​

PooledByteBuf PooledByteBuf 是 Netty 高性能内存管理的核心实现,它代表一个从内存池中分配出来的 ByteBuf 实例。它的主要设计目标是: ​​重用内存​​:避免频繁地向操作系统申请内存和垃圾回收(GC),从…

3 大语言模型预训练数据-3.2 数据处理-3.2.2 冗余去除——3.后缀数组(Suffix Array)在大模型数据去重中的原理与实战

后缀数组(Suffix Array)在大模型数据去重中的原理与实战 一、后缀数组的核心原理与数据结构二、后缀数组去重的核心流程1. **文档预处理与合并**2. **构建后缀数组**3. **计算最长公共前缀(LCP)数组**4. **基于LCP检测重复文档** …

【C++】责任链模式

目录 一、模式核心概念与结构二、C++ 实现示例:员工请假审批系统三、责任链模式的关键特性四、应用场景五、责任链模式与其他设计模式的关系六、C++ 标准库中的责任链模式应用七、优缺点分析八、实战案例:Web 请求过滤器链九、实现注意事项如果这篇文章对你有所帮助,渴望获得…

华为云Flexus+DeepSeek征文|体验华为云ModelArts快速搭建Dify-LLM应用开发平台并创建知识库大模型工作流查询数据库数据

华为云FlexusDeepSeek征文|体验华为云ModelArts快速搭建Dify-LLM应用开发平台并创建知识库大模型工作流查询数据库数据 什么是华为云ModelArts 华为云ModelArts ModelArts是华为云提供的全流程AI开发平台,覆盖从数据准备到模型部署的全生命周期管理&am…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部